  • Patent number: 11897188
    Abstract: A method of printing on fabric includes: (a) loading a thermoplastic material into a nozzle of an extruder, such as an extruder of a three dimensional (3D) printer; (b) positioning a substrate that includes fabric in a print area proximate to the nozzle; (c) heating the thermoplastic material in the nozzle to a temperature that is equal to or greater than a melting point temperature of the fabric; and (d) extruding the heated thermoplastic material from the nozzle as a filament onto the fabric to yield a printed pattern on the fabric.
    Type: Grant
    Filed: January 30, 2020
    Date of Patent: February 13, 2024
    Assignee: Xerox Corporation
    Inventors: Joseph Michael Ferrara, Christopher Douglas Atwood

  • Patent number: 8919770
    Abstract: A printer extracts a media sheet from a plurality of media sheets in a media supply and moves the media sheet along a media path. A plurality of sensors on the media path generate signals as the media sheet moves past the sensors, and the printer identifies a cross-process direction dimension of the media sheet with references to signals generated by the sensors. The printer identifies the dimension of the print medium without requiring media size sensors in the media supply.
    Type: Grant
    Filed: May 7, 2012
    Date of Patent: December 30, 2014
    Assignee: Xerox Corporation
    Inventors: Frederick T. Mattern, Brent Rodney Jones, Joseph Michael Ferrara, Adam Douglas Ledgerwood, Donald Richard Fess, Kenneth Paul Moore, Arthur Kahn, Gordon Byron Reid
